What GHK-Cu adds to the formulation: Gene expression modulation across hundreds of genes including collagen genes (Type I, III), tissue inhibitors of metalloproteinases, anti-inflammatory mediators Collagen synthesis stimulation, specifically Type I and Type III collagen the structural proteins of skin, connective tissue, and many other tissues Anti-inflammatory signaling through investigated effects on TNF-, IL-6, and NF-B pathways Copper-peptide chemistry effects including cofactor activity for skin-relevant enzymes Skin-research and hair-research applications (the GHK-Cu literature in these areas is substantial) For the GHK-Cu deep-dive, see Copper Peptides Explained
